The University of Miami, Bascom Palmer Eye Institute, has an exciting full time opportunity for a Patient Benefits Advisor 2 in Miami, Florida.

The Patient Benefits Advisor 2 ensures that patients have adequate insurance coverage for services received and advises patients when there are any gaps in coverage so that appropriate payment arrangements can be made.

CORE JOB FUNCTIONS

Greets every individual on the phone or in person with a smile and a warm, professional greeting.

Coordinates with appropriate scheduling department to schedule patient appointments when prior authorizations have not been obtained or have been denied.

Assists departments with inquiries into the status of accounts, pre-certification, eligibility, financial estimates and department policies and procedures.

Ensures all patient information is secure and all paperwork disposed of appropriately to preserve confidentiality.

Ensures that prior authorizations are obtained and fully documented prior to the receipt of services.

Contacts physician offices to obtain missing patient information.

Utilizes patient estimate tools and insurance company contacts to obtain accurate out-of-pocket estimates, documents these estimates, and generates estimate letters.

Updates patient accounts as necessary with correct insurance information.

Submits insurance referral documentation in a timely fashion.

Adheres to University and unit-level policies and procedures and safeguards University assets.
